Abstract

A robotic carton unloader for automatic unloading of cartons from a carton pile. In various embodiments, a robotic carton unloader may comprise a mobile body, a movable robotic arm attached to the mobile body and comprising an end effector configured to unload a row of cartons in a side-by-side orientation from the carton pile, and a conveyor system mounted on the mobile body and configured to receive the row of cartons from the end effector in the side-by-side orientation. In various embodiments the conveyor system may comprise a front-end descrambler and a central descrambler coupled to the front-end descrambler. In various embodiments, the robotic arm may be configured to straddle at least a portion of the mobile body and at least a portion of the conveyor system such that the conveyor system conveys cartons from the carton pile through the robotic arm.

Claims (21)

1. A robotic carton unloader for unloading a carton pile resting on a floor, comprising:

a mobile body having a front and a rear and sides and movable across the floor;

a conveyor mounted on the mobile body to convey unloaded cartons thereon; and

a straddling robotic arm having a base secured to the mobile body with the movable robotic arm movably pivotally attached to each vertical side of the base to define a horizontal axis perpendicular to the vertical sides and parallel to the front of the vehicle, the robotic arm extending therefrom pivotally movable in an arcuate path around the horizontal axis with the conveyor and unloaded cartons conveyed thereon passing between arcuately movable portions of the straddling robotic arm, wherein the straddling robotic arm further comprises a distal end movable with the straddling robotic arm to unload cartons from the carton pile and to place and release the unloaded cartons onto the conveyor when the distal end of the straddling robotic arm is above a conveying surface of the conveyor, and

wherein an over the center counterbalance connects between the vertical side of the base and the pivotally movable robotic arm for counterbalancing the straddling robotic arm robotic arm when the straddling robotic arm is extending towards the carton pile and away from the carton pile.

2. The robotic carton unloader of claim 1 , wherein the movable portions of the straddling robot arm straddle each side of the conveyor.

3. The robotic carton unloader of claim 2 , wherein the conveyor extends side-to-side between the straddling robotic arms to maximize a width thereof.

4. The robotic carton unloader of claim 1 , wherein a first portion of the straddling robotic arm pivotally attaches to the mobile body below the conveyor.

5. The robotic carton unloader of claim 1 , wherein a portion of the straddling robotic arm is configured to move side to side relative to the mobile body to access the carton pile.

6. The robotic carton unloader of claim 5 , wherein the straddling robotic arm further comprises a linear actuator to move the portion of the robotic arm side to side.

7. The robotic carton unloader of claim 1 , wherein the straddling robotic arm is configured to pivot about at least one axis parallel to a front of the mobile body while moving towards and away from the carton pile.

8. The robotic carton unloader of claim 1 , wherein when the robotic carton unloader is positioned in front of the carton pile, the straddling robotic arm is configured to unload any carton from the carton pile with the distal end without moving the mobile body.

9. The robotic carton unloader of claim 1 , wherein the counterbalance is a spring.

10. The robotic carton unloader of claim 1 , wherein the counterbalance is a gas spring.

11. The robotic carton unloader of claim 1 , wherein:

the straddling robotic arm is configured to move between a first position, a second position aligned, and a third position such that:

the counterbalance is in a first resistance condition when the robotic arm is in the first position;

the counterbalance is in a neutral resistance condition when the robotic arm is in the second position; and

the counterbalance is in a second resistance condition when the robotic arm is in the third position.

12. The robotic carton unloader of claim 1 , wherein the conveyor comprises: a front-end descrambler; and

a central descrambler coupled to the front-end descrambler.
